29 Significant THC cannabis may raise the possibility of earlier psychosis onset. A person review has recommended an Affiliation between dose and reaction, demonstrating that everyday buyers of superior-dose cannabis start their initial psychotic episode a median of 6 months earlier than people that had never ever used cannabis.7 A new meta-Evaluation has also proven that ongoing use can have a damaging effect on schizophrenia consequence. Psychotic patients who carry on to use cannabis experienced a drastically increased range of relapses than individuals who experienced stopped utilizing cannabis or experienced by no means utilized.33 Based on scientific studies analyzing the evolution of THC concentrations in cannabis over the past few many years, one speculation is the fact prior studies might have underestimated the effects of cannabis on current psychosis. In fact, ecological evidence seems to argue in favor of increased psychosis chance amid youths who may have just lately been exposed to large-dose cannabis than in former generations exposed to reduced THC doses. This sort of an Examination, nevertheless, has but for being performed.34 Long term investigate would wish to point out that different cannabis kinds are affiliated with distinctive psychosis pitfalls.

Several difficulties are already noticed in SC users.35 As a result of its pharmacological traits, SC will be the source of additional significant adverse results than All those observed with cannabis.fifteen,17,18 Nervous symptoms, including ruminations, stress, and stress attacks, are often seen pursuing SC use. Snooze disorders, hyperactivity, agitation, and irritability have also been described. Acute intoxication can be linked to cognitive Conditions such as small-time period memory reduction. There have also been cases of paranoia, flashbacks, and suicidal ideation.36,37 In one case report, manic indications were famous to acquire followed only one usage of SC.38 Whilst SCs have an analogous system of action to THC, the different pharmacological properties, which include larger affinity for CB1 and CB2 receptors, better efficacy, as well as the absence of CBD, result in several physiological and toxicological outcomes, Specially about its Professional-psychotic results. The psychotogenic effects of SC are progressively alarming, with various experiences of people who turn into psychotic after SC use.39,40 Delirious indicators, acoustico-verbal hallucinations, and dissociative components have all been explained in people with out a history of psychosis.forty one,42 Two instances of catatonia following SC use have also been described in sufferers without any background of psychosis.
